Fire tears through a parking garage at London’s Luton Airport, and 5 people have been hospitalized
LONDON (AP) — A massive fire has torn through a newly built parking garage at one of London’s international airports. Four firefighters and an airport employee were hospitalized for smoke inhalation. All flights at Luton Airport are suspended until 3 p.m. Wednesday. Would-be passengers are being asked to stay away because emergency crews were still on scene and access was restricted. Luton is about 35 miles north of central London. It’s a hub for budget airlines such as easyJet, Ryanair and others.
